EMU CM Alumni Information


As of January 1, 2024, the Construction Management Alumni Chapter at Eastern Michigan University has garnered more than $750,000 in scholarship funds. Our annual flagship event, the Construction Management Alumni Chapter Scholarship Golf Outing continues to be a success year after year. The funds raised support the Dr. John A. Weeks Scholarship and the Dr. James Stein Construction Management Scholarship.

 

Since 2020 we have organized the Student / Alumni Summit twice a year, offering the students a unique chance to connect with alumni while providing dinner on campus (except during COVID-19). We utilize chapter dues and university grants as funding to guarantee that this event remains free for attendees and accessible to all students.

 

In 2023 we started the Aishwarya Reddy Thatikonda Construction Management Scholarship to honor the late Aishwarya Reddy Thatikonda. This scholarship is available to International students looking to complete their undergraduate or master’s degree in Construction Management at EMU. The scholarship is not intended to be need-based or dependent on academic standing but rather to honor an EMU alumna who was taken from us too soon.

 

We additionally function as a valuable resource for Eastern Constructors, offering support in various forms such as securing guest speakers, facilitating job shadowing opportunities, and coordinating site tours.
